WordPress 常用函数 WP_Query()调用文章列表的各种用法

发布于:
WordPress

wordpress循环读取文章数据的方法一般使用 query_posts(wordpress query_post函数应用介绍) 这个函数。
但是使用query_posts这个函数有一些弊端:
可能会干扰那些用到的Loop(循环)的插件。
可能使一些 WordPress 条件标签失效。
需要去处理重新设置,重新倒回和偏移等问题。

而WP_Query可以很好的解决这些问题,WP_Query可以自定义WordPress的循环。

WP_Query应用

例如我们要输出最新的5篇文章,代码如下:

<?php
    $recentPosts = new WP_Query();
    $recentPosts->query('showposts=5');
?>